Looking for a snack to take home while Shopping, I bumped into a Entenmann's Cake Stand. That is when I noticed a Light Blue Box of Cookies called holiday stars. I Thought I would give them a try and purchased one box. The Cookies are $5.99 but they were on sale for $2.99 in my local supermarket. Later, at night I ate one and could not stop. These buttered flavored cookies are light, crispy and the size of the palm of my hand. Perfect just the way I like them. Since they are a plain cookie, I was imagining a hundred things I can eat with them while munching. I thought of my favorite ice cream, chocolate milk, spreading them with stawberry jam and even dipping the cookies in chocolate and adding sprinkles. Yes! I'am addicted to the Cookies. From reading the Nutritional facts I learned the total fat is 9 grams, trans fat 6 grams and cholesterol 20 milligrams. I'am Glad they are only being sold for the holidays, otherwise I would really be in trouble. Although, I 'am ashamed of pigging out on the entire box, at the end of the day the satisfication I did get from enjoying these cookies made it all worth while. I'll just share the next box.
